Transaction ecdf2a3d20367920dd274017e323477f15d7699ed8965ee5591ccf1cbdc08e10

100 Input
1 Outputs
  • ecdf2a3d20367920dd274017e323477f15d7699ed8965ee5591ccf1cbdc08e10:0
  • value  1710369
    address  1Fu7WpTbBX5Jfat8sMG6cWVwGUwdnfTVSd